Doucet MicheleDOUCET, Michèle Dora  -Michèle passed away after a long and difficult illness, on the morning of February 5, 2018, at home in Toronto with her life partner Michael Clement at her side.

A person of great intelligence, warmth and compassion she left this world too soon, at only 68.

Michèle never did get to be her partner's navigator on a much hoped for trip around North America.

She lived for decades in the Bloor and Yonge area of Toronto where she was a friendly face and had many friends. Michèle graduated from the University of Toronto with a BA and then completed an MA in history. She was very knowledgeable about film which she taught for a time.

She also followed current events and was a wonderful conversationalist, always finding a side of any discussion that no one had thought of.

She was predeceased by her parents Léo Doucet and Claire Doucet (Trudel) and survived by her partner Michael, her siblings Marc, Claude (Louise), Renée Cright (Michel) and Joanne (Bernard Brunet), nieces and nephews Gabrielle Doucet-Simard (Sébastien), Philippe Doucet (Santine), Luc Doucet (Caitlin) and by great-niece and nephew Ella and Mateo Doucet.

Our hearts are broken but alas, the pain has stopped and now she lives in our hearts.

"Ceux qui sont aimés ne meurent pas car l'amour c'est l'immortalité."
